Spiral Concentrators Mine Engineer.Com
2015-8-9 Spiral concentrators are normally used in banks of multiple spirals. Typical capacities for spirals run from 1-3 tons per hour of feed for minerals and 3-5 tons per hour for coal. Typical construction of a spiral concentrator is fiberglass and urethane to reduce wear from abrasion. Charles Kubach, Mining and Mineral Processing

Size recovery curves of minerals in industrial spirals for
2014-10-15 1. Introduction. Spiral concentrators are gravity based separation devices used for the preparation of coal, iron and other heavy minerals ores (Wills, 1992).The classification of the particles in spirals is based on the combination of gravity, centrifuge, drag and Bagnold forces (Atasoy and Spottiswood, 1995, Burt, 1984, Bouchard, 2001).The spirals operate on both particle size and density
